13 лучших IDE для программистов для оптимизации рабочего процесса разработки
Интегрированная среда разработки (IDE) – это программное обеспечение, которое помогает в разработке программного обеспечения. Звучит забавно, правда? IDE – это набор инструментов и средств, необходимых программистам для разработки и проектирования программного обеспечения. Она предоставляет программисту среду, в которой он может писать и тестировать свои коды. К счастью, у нас есть множество вариантов. Ниже представлены лучшие […]
Читать дальшеNeovim или Vim: сравнение двух лучших текстовых редакторов
Если вы разработчик программного обеспечения, системный администратор или специалист по исследованию данных, выбор текстового редактора – это всегда непростое решение. Это решение может существенно повлиять на вашу производительность и эффективность одновременно. Наряду с этим может пострадать и качество вашей работы. В центре этих дебатов – два модных в этом году названия: Neovim и Vim. Эти […]
Читать дальшеКонтейнеры и виртуальные машины: объяснение различий
Вы только начинаете знакомиться с инструментами визуализации? Или пробиваете себе дорогу в технологическом разговоре о контейнерах и виртуальных машинах. Виртуализация – это процесс, в котором отдельные ресурсы, такие как оперативная память, процессор, сеть и диски, могут быть “виртуализированы” и рассматриваться как несколько ресурсов. Ключевое различие заключается в том, что контейнеры могут виртуализировать только программные слои, […]
Читать дальшеRuby on Rails против Django: какой фреймворк подойдет вам в 2024 году
В мире веб-разработки существуют сотни фреймворков и библиотек, и выбрать, какую из них использовать, бывает непросто. Ruby on Rails и Django – одни из самых популярных серверных библиотек для создания современных веб-приложений. В этой статье мы сравним Ruby on Rails и Django от Python, чтобы помочь вам принять взвешенное решение. Вы узнаете об особенностях каждого […]
Читать дальшеBitbucket против GitHub: какой репозиторий использовать в 2024 году
Bitbucket против GitHub: Что лучше для вас? Давайте узнаем. Контроль версий используется при разработке программного обеспечения, чтобы держать под контролем изменения в исходном коде. В любом проекте по разработке программного обеспечения необходимо использовать какой-либо механизм контроля версий, чтобы обеспечить совместную работу над общими проектами, облегчить отслеживание ошибок или упростить управление конфигурацией программного обеспечения. Git – это система контроля […]
Читать дальшеCodeIgniter против Laravel: правильный выбор в 2024 году
PHP остается одним из самых распространенных языков программирования на стороне сервера. Одними из крупнейших сайтов, использующих PHP, являются WordPress и Facebook. CodeIgniter и Laravel – одни из самых крупных PHP-фреймворков. Однако решение о том, какой фреймворк использовать, было сложным для многих разработчиков. В этой статье мы углубимся в дискуссию между CodeIgniter и Laravel, проверим их использование, […]
Читать дальшеКонструктор сайтов Wix против GoDaddy: что выбрать в 2024 году
Технологии позволили людям, не являющимся разработчиками и дизайнерами, создавать и запускать веб-сайты, не написав ни строчки кода. Wix и GoDaddy – одни из самых известных в сфере создания сайтов без кода. На этих двух платформах есть мастера дизайна AI и шаблоны, которые можно настроить для создания профессиональных сайтов. Несмотря на то, что Wix и GoDaddy […]
Читать дальшеWix или WordPress: какой конструктор сайтов будет использоваться в 2024 году
Наличие веб-сайта – обязательное условие, если вы хотите добиться успеха на современном цифровом рынке. Однако существуют платформы, такие как Wix и WordPress, которые значительно сократят ваши усилия по созданию сайта. Wix – это платформа для создания сайтов с интуитивно понятным интерфейсом. Даже те, кто не занимается кодингом, могут создать полноценный сайт, используя это универсальное решение для […]
Читать дальшеМассивы в Java: введение для начинающих
Массив – это широко распространенная и необходимая структура данных в каждом языке программирования, но у нее есть один недостаток – ее размер фиксирован. Давайте посмотрим, как ArrayList в Java может помочь с этим. Массив может быть двух типов: статический или динамический. В таких языках программирования, как Java, массив не может быть увеличен динамически. Вместо этого […]
Читать дальше9 лучших библиотек/фреймворков для разработки игр на Python
Хотите начать разработку игр на Python? Представляем вам полный обзор лучших библиотек и фреймворков Python, которые можно использовать для разработки игр. Средняя годовая зарплата разработчиков игр составляет около 70 000 долларов. Поэтому, если вы хотите заняться разработкой игр, будь то в качестве побочного проекта или в профессиональном качестве, вам следует сначала получить базовые навыки программирования […]
Читать дальше